Pia or Domenica Tassinari * September 15, 1903 + May 15, 1995 made her debut in 1927 as Mimi in Puccini's La Boheme and in 1932 she came to La Scala in Milan, where she celebrated 20 years of great success - she sang several premieres of now forgotten works at this house In 1941 she married the tenor F. Tagliavini (complete recording of L'amico Fritz with her husband and the bartitone Saturno Meletti) 1947-48 engagement at the Met in NY from 1952 she sang alto parts
